If I could live in a mythical world, I would choose not Westeros nor Middle Earth, but Ravnica, where I would fight crime with my army of elves.

In the real world, though, I settle for my iPhone recorder, MacBook and blotter reports from University Police. I'm a senior news editor and crime reporter at The Spectrum, though it's not as spectacular as Law and Order: Special Victims Unit would have you believe.

When I'm not aspiring to be Batman, I'm munching on Funyuns while studying for the LSAT and preparing to graduate from UB this winter.

I joined The Spectrum in August 2012, after interning at a direct marketing company where I worked for commission on a campaign advertising car wax. It was a nice little one-summer stint I frequently refer to as my Gas Station Tour of America, but even then, that's over-glamorizing the days I traveled Bronx to Montauk doing car-waxing demonstrations for poor customers who just wanted to fill their gas tanks and bounce.

Really, once you've done something that seemingly hopeless, there's only moving up in the world. Still, I thought I was taking a chance joining The Spectrum, but since my signing on as a staff writer, I've never felt more at home in Buffalo than in our office. It's a lot of work, but the experience and the friendships I've made are nothing but of the highest caliber. They don't judge me for all the times I say 'yo' per hour, and really, what more could I ask for?

As for the important stuff, I enjoy warm weather and cool breezes and salt on the rim of my margaritas. Oh, and Justin Timberlake and Ryan Gosling are definitely overrated despite the evidence our editor in chief presents. Overruled.
